Navigating the Size of âImage Map Of Texasâ
One of the challenges of traveling to âImage Map Of Texasâ is navigating the stateâs vast size. With a land area of over 268,000 square miles, it can take several hours to drive from one attraction to another. However, there are ways to make the most of your time. One option is to focus on a specific region, such as the Hill Country or Gulf Coast, and explore the attractions in that area. Another option is to fly between cities to save time. Finally, planning ahead and creating an itinerary can help ensure that you make the most of your trip.
The Best Time to Visit âImage Map Of Texasâ
When planning a trip to âImage Map Of Texas,â itâs important to consider the weather. Summers in Texas can be scorching, with temperatures frequently exceeding 100 degrees Fahrenheit. Additionally, the state is prone to severe weather, including thunderstorms, tornadoes, and occasional winter storms. The best time to visit âImage Map Of Texasâ is during the spring (March to May) or fall (September to November) when the weather is mild, and the crowds are smaller.
Exploring the Great Outdoors in âImage Map Of Texasâ
Another highlight of âImage Map Of Texasâ is its abundant outdoor activities. From hiking in Big Bend National Park to swimming in the Gulf of Mexico, thereâs no shortage of ways to enjoy the natural beauty of the state. One personal experience that I had was camping in Palo Duro Canyon, the second-largest canyon in the United States. The canyonâs red rock formations and stunning sunsets made for an unforgettable trip. Other outdoor activities include fishing, kayaking, and birdwatching.
